BEYOND THE INVITATION

Statement making stationery that elevates your celebration to an unforgettable level.

creating a wedding experience as unique and special as the couple getting married is the hallmark of a good wedding planner and the secret to their craft.

Allissa Reimer, of Altar’d Events, says the rst rule of wedding planning is that there are no rules, and that goes for everything from programs to place cards to how you showcase a signature cocktail. From the very rst discussion with the wedding couple, Allissa emphasizes that it’s a process.

“It’s a billion questions,” she said.

Reimer starts by getting to know the couple as people, how they live their lives, what they do, what they like. This determines which elements are going to be important, and it

usually involves a lengthy questionnaire. Do they want a pre-wedding welcome party or a post-wedding brunch? Who will attend the rehearsal dinner?

“Until you’ve planned a wedding, you have no idea what goes into it,” she said. “And you’re not supposed to. That’s my job. Probably a majority of my couples at rst will say that’s cool, we don’t really care, but once you start showing them design elements for invitations and signage, they say ‘that speaks to me and that speaks to me.’”

The custom design aspects of a wedding planner’s job can be creative and fun because there are so many options. The planner often works closely with a stationery partner, who will take the ideas and bring them to life.

STATIONERY OPTIONS ARE LIMITLESS:

Alicia Lantzy of On Three Designs, a stationery company, typically begins working with wedding couples about a year to 15 months before the event, although nal design and production may only take 10 to 11 weeks. She starts with questions for them and builds a design scheme that re ects their personality and style and takes into account their speci c aesthetic.

Lantzy says the stationery becomes the couple’s brand. She helps them tell their story with the options they select, such as a monogram, artwork, maybe a wax seal for envelopes. This can be extrapolated onto items used throughout the event, such as welcome signage, a physical backdrop

or panels for the band stage, embroidered napkins that become keepsakes, even aprons for the bartenders and servers.

“By the time your guests walk in, they will recognize all of it,” Reimer said.

Elements that a stationer might help the wedding couple choose include color palette and typography, such as a script or serif typeface. Lantzy is an artist who designs a lot of the artwork herself, and this evolves out of discussions with the couple, but she also takes the venue into account. A wedding held at Union Station, for example, might incorporate an art nouveau theme, while one held at City Museum might be more playful.

CUSTOMIZATION:

Lantzy said stationery customization has skyrocketed over the past ve years, and Alyssa Reimer agrees. Over the 15 years Reimer has been doing this, wedding experiences have changed from something designed to impress wedding guests, to curating a more moving and personal experience for them.

Lantzy tells the story of a couple she worked with where the groom’s family was Puerto Rican. She incorporated a custom monogram throughout all of their pieces. For the invitation, she created a vellum overlay of the invitation written in Spanish. It was a memorable way to visually depict two families from different cultures coming together to create a new family. All the details from the monogram, including artwork and typography, were then used in the program, the welcome box, welcome cards, and even a giant overlay on the dance oor.

MISSOURI HISTORY MUSEUM

Forest Park is a treasure of St. Louis, and within it is the jewel the Missouri History Museum. The museum sits on what was the main entrance to the 1904 World’s Fair. This north entrance leads guests to MacDermott Grand Hall, with its beautiful open oor plan and sweeping views of the park. Look down to admire the oor’s winding River Mosaic, and look up to see “The Spirit of St. Louis,” the sister plane to Charles Lindbergh’s, which was featured in the 1957 lm of the same name starring Jimmy Stewart.

The museum boasts a one-of-a-kind collection, celebrating St. Louis’s rich, diverse and fascinating history, and connecting its past to the future. “We can open the gallery exhibits for cocktail hour or for the whole night,” said Jailan Thomas, the private events supervisor. “It’s especially a great introduction for out-of-town guests to the story of St. Louis.”

Thomas said they can also open the gift

shop for your celebration, with its unique locally-made products and gifts, and historical merchandise.

In addition to MacDermott Grand Hall, there is a multipurpose room, an auditorium, a restaurant and a foyer available for special events. Cocktails hours can also be held in the outdoor courtyard, and ceremonies at the stately front entrance of the museum.

“People love the architectural beauty of the museum, and that it has history and is about history, but also has a modern feel, all in Forest Park,” Thomas said. mohistory.org/museum/event-spaces

THIRD DEGREE GLASS FACTORY

Third Degree Glass Factory offers a cool urban vibe, just west of the Central West End. It’s St. Louis’s only publicly accessible glass art studio and education center, as well as a gallery with stunning glass work and a unique event space with 30-foot windows.

Third Degree offers an awesome spin on a

unity ceremony. Instead of a blending sand in a vessel, couples choose three to four colors of frit (glass crystals) and they combine them, as a symbol of their union. “Then guests can watch the glassblowing and the creation of a one-of-a-kind commissioned piece of art the couple will have forever,” said Jessica Labozetta, event director. “The gallery is next to the hot shop, and for guests to be able to see the glass artist in action and the process of creating art is a fascinating experience.”

Couples can choose from several shapes of glasswork for their unity ceremony. There will be frit remaining that the couple can use for toasting utes or ornaments, and those can be done up to a year after their event.

Labozetta said even if couples get married elsewhere, they can choose their colors of frit and combine them where they are and then send it to Third Degree to then create the piece, then ship back to the couple.

THE SHELDON

Interested in architecture, music or visual art? Or hosting guests in a historically signi cant building with great views of the Central West End? The Sheldon offers all this and more. The Sheldon’s Concert Hall was built in 1912 by famed architect Louis Spiering. Director of events Rachel Bolland said, “The concert hall was designed to be acoustically perfect. No microphones are needed on the stage. You can hear perfectly wherever you are, even seated in the last row. And there are gorgeous stained walls windows in the concert hall that look wonderful during the day or at night.”

In addition to the concert hall, there’s the Sheldon Ballroom and the newly renovated Konneker Room, which has oor-to-ceiling glass windows. “There have been weddings in the Konneker Room where during toasts, there’s a gorgeous sunset, making for a spectacular backdrop,” Bolland said. The Sheldon Ballroom features golden hardwood

ooring, a full stage and dramatic beamed ceilings with large skylights.

Guests will have full and private access to the art gallery during cocktail hour-ideal for mingling and ice-breaking conversations. “Guests will be standing in history,” Bolland said, referring to the hundreds of famous speakers and musicians who have performed at The Sheldon over the years. She cited Thurgood Marshall, Margaret Mead, Ernest Hemingway and quite possibly Albert Einstein, to name a few. Also, The St. Louis Chapter of the League of Women Voters was founded in The Sheldon’s Green Room in 1920.

“Those who have been to weddings here really appreciate the uniqueness of the space and say it feels very intimate,” Bolland said, even though The Sheldon can host seated events up to 500. “You have the feel of art throughout all the spaces, in all its forms.” www.thesheldon.org

THE BIERGARTEN AT ANHEUSER-BUSCH

Perhaps the most recognizable brand in St. Louis is Anheuser-Busch, as it has made its home here since its inception in the 1850’s. The historic buildings are beautifully maintained, and they and the expanded Biergarten hold memorable events, along with many additional experiences available.

“Your guests can have a private tour of the brewery, which is a great thing to do between the ceremony and the reception, if you’re having both here,” said Heather Hammett, senior event lead. During the cocktail hour, a visit with the famous Clydesdales is available, during which you can pet and take pictures with the legendary horses.

There is an outdoor and an indoor Biergarten, and they can be combined for a very large event. The outdoor portion has a tented roof and heating system and can be used almost year-round, except for November and December, during Brewery Lights for the holidays.

Of course, “the king of beers” does not disappoint when it comes to offering its products in the Biergarten. “There are 18 draft lines in the Biergarten, where guests can try all the beers Anheuser-Busch has to offer,” Hammet said. “And they get to try a research pilot brew that isn’t even on the market yet. Those are constantly changing, so it’s often different from one wedding to the next.” Hammett noted they have their own executive chef and all the catering is done in-house, with beer as an ingredient in some menu items.

Lots of brides who are from St. Louis but now live elsewhere love hosting their weddings at Anheuser-Busch, because it’s so “St. Louis-y” and fun to show off to out-oftowners. Hammett is a pro at working with (and Zooming with) these brides to plan their big day from afar.

We’ve all heard of farmto-table restaurants, which emphasize using locally grown products for delicious meals that help the community and our environment. The direct relationship between the food producers and the independent restaurants results in extremely fresh products that boosts the business of local providers and reduces the carbon footprint of obtaining ingredients from much farther away.

A new partnership between Urban Buds, a oral farm in St. Louis city and Wild owers, a premier local oral design shop, is doing the same for owers. Their new joint venture, The Farmer and The Florist, provides very fresh owers beautifully grown at Urban Buds and beautifully designed by Wild owers, which is also located in the city and owned by Sara Ward.

“It was a natural collaboration,” Mimo Davis said, co-owner of Urban Buds: City Grown Flowers. “Sara has been a friend and customer for several years. We love Sara’s style and designs. As our production at Urban Buds is growing, we wanted a direct connection with a orist. Why not have 100% locally grown and locally designed creations for weddings and events?”

FALL/WINTER 2023 • BRIDESTL.COM 155
The Farmer and The Florist offers 100% locally grown and designed arrangements Photographed by Zach Dalin
piece

Ward, who is also the creative director at Wild owers, wholeheartedly agrees. “I think that owers grown locally are so much more beautiful than those own in from all over the world,” Ward said. “Local owers are bigger, fuller, richer and last longer. And there’s something about driving a few miles to see the owers growing in the ground, choosing them, and shortly after designing them for an event.”

“And it’s something people can feel good about,” said Miranda Duschak, co-owner of Urban Buds with Davis. “The owers we

grow are picked at the moment of perfection and taken right to Wild owers. Our owers are sustainably grown with earth-friendly products. And we’re creating economic viability in the city.” Both businesses are women-owned and Urban Buds is also half minority-owned.

Some owers grown at Urban Buds may not be familiar to a couple, but the wide variety there results in innovative and gorgeous designs. “If a couple comes in with a color palette in mind, we can provide lots of options for that

156 BRIDESTL.COM • FALL/WINTER 2023
From Seed to Centerpiece

palette,” Davis said. Ward at Wild owers agreed, “There are so many owers at Urban Buds that people may not know about, but are at least as beautiful and can create more unique and original arrangements.”

Urban Buds is in the Dutchtown neighborhood and the farmstead dates back to 1870. It was a working farm and oral shop until the 1990’s, when it fell into disrepair. Davis and Duschak, experienced ower growers with degrees in horticulture and agriculture, respectively, purchased it in 2012. They painstakingly restored the property and revitalized its ower farming

tradition. An original greenhouse still stands on its one acre, and they can now offer owers throughout the year.

The Farmer and The Florist is a “win” all the way around. “This partnership means locally produced beautiful and distinctive owers that are creatively designed for events. It also supports minority and women-owned businesses, and helps the environment and our city,” Duschak said. MAKING IT LEGAL

Though procuring a wedding license isn’t quite as complicated as the wedding itself, it helps to know the rules. Here they are:

1. All applicants in Missouri and Illinois must receive a license before the ceremony; Saint Louis Bride recommends a minimum of 24 hours. Blood tests are not required in either state.

2. A Missouri license is valid for thirty days from its e ective date; an Illinois license for sixty days.

3. Both bride and groom must apply in person. In Missouri, you may apply for a license at any o ce provided the wedding is to take place within the state. In Illinois, you must apply for and receive a license from the county in which the ceremony will take place.

CITY OF ST. LOUIS

City Hall, 1200 Market Street, Room 127

Hours: 8a.m.-5p.m. Mon.-Fri.

ID: State ID/driver's license, proof of social security number if absent from license

Phone: 314-622-3257

Fee: $48 (cash only)

MAKING IT LEGAL

ST. LOUIS COUNTY

St. Louis County Government Center

41 S. Central Avenue (4th floor), Clayton

Hours: Mon., Wed., Fri. 8a.m.-5p.m.; Tues. and Thu. 8a.m.-6p.m.

ID: State ID/driver's license, proof of social security number; if under 18, must be accompanied by custodial parent/legal guardian with guardianship papers ($1.00 fee), must present certified copy of birth certificate

Phone: 314-615-7180

Fee: $45 (cash only)

FRANKLIN COUNTY

Government Center

400 E. Locust, Room 102 (Union)

Hours: 8a.m.- 4:30p.m. Mon.-Fri.

ID: proof of social security number

Phone: 636-583-6367

Fee: $46 (cash only)

ST. CHARLES COUNTY

St. Charles County Admin. Building

201 N. 2nd Street, Room 338

Hours: 8a.m.-5p.m. Mon.-Fri.

ID: driver's license, proof of social security number if absent from license; if 15-17, must be accompanied by custodial parent ($1.00 fee), 18 and under must present certificate of birth as well Phone: 636-949-7505

Fee: $48 (cash only)

JEFFERSON COUNTY

Je erson County Administration Center, Room 126, Maple Street (Hillsboro)

Hours: 8a.m.-5p.m. Mon.-Fri.

ID: driver's license

Phone: 636-797-5415

Fee: $51 (cash only)

ST. CLAIR COUNTY

Illinois, County Clerk's O ce 10 Public Square (Belleville)

Hours: 8:30a.m.-4:30p.m. Mon.-Fri.; 8:30a.m.-12:00p.m. Sat.

ID: two valid forms of ID

(i.e. driver's license, social security card)

Phone: 618-277-6600 x2388

Fee: $32 (cash, money order or local check)

MADISON COUNTY

Illinois, Administration Building

157 N. Main Street, Suite 109 (Edwardsville)

Hours: 8:30a.m.-4:30p.m. Mon.-Fri.

ID: State ID, driver's license

Phone: 618-692-6290

Fee: $30 (cash only)
